The history of the brewery
In the Town of Nova Paka, first beer was
brewed in the 13th century in a wooden brewery,
which was placed in the town's main square. After
about 600 years and many fires it was decided by
the town folks to construct a new brewery. In
1871, the "Company for Construction of
Brewery and Malthouse" came into existence.
Laying a foundation stone in the same year, the
construction of a new building in the Neo-Gothic
style had been started. It was finished in the
following year when the brewery produced its
first brew. The brewery quickly became one of
Nova Paka's prospering enterprises, and brewing
has not paused even during the times of war or
economic depressions. It was imbedded into the
national enterprise Czechoslovak Breweries in
1984. It was twice decided to stop production,
for the last time in January 1988 as the Central
Planning Comitee deemed the capacity unneeded. It
was successfully achieved by the director Mr.
Daniel Vasa to shift this dead-line to the end of
1989 and this moment enabled to start a new
chapter of the brewery's existence. In the years
1991 to 1993 full reconstruction begannot only of
the building but also of the technological
equipment was carried out to enable competing in
the brewing and going on the prosperity in
present days and in the future.
